package validator import "reflect" // FieldLevel contains all the information and helper functions // to validate a field type FieldLevel interface { // Top returns the top level struct, if any Top() reflect.Value // Parent returns the current fields parent struct, if any or // the comparison value if called 'VarWithValue' Parent() reflect.Value // Field returns current field for validation Field() reflect.Value // FieldName returns the field's name with the tag // name taking precedence over the fields actual name. FieldName() string // StructFieldName returns the struct field's name StructFieldName() string // Param returns param for validation against current field Param() string // GetTag returns the current validations tag name GetTag() string // ExtractType gets the actual underlying type of field value. // It will dive into pointers, customTypes and return you the // underlying value and it's kind. ExtractType(field reflect.Value) (value reflect.Value, kind reflect.Kind, nullable bool) // GetStructFieldOK traverses the parent struct to retrieve a specific field denoted by the provided namespace // in the param and returns the field, field kind and whether is was successful in retrieving // the field at all. // // NOTE: when not successful ok will be false, this can happen when a nested struct is nil and so the field // could not be retrieved because it didn't exist. // // Deprecated: Use GetStructFieldOK2() instead which also return if the value is nullable. GetStructFieldOK() (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ool) // GetStructFieldOKAdvanced is the same as GetStructFieldOK except that it accepts the parent struct to start looking for // the field and namespace allowing more extensibility for validators. // // Deprecated: Use G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2() instead which also return if the value is nullable. GetStructFieldOKAdvanced(val reflect.Value, namespace string) (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ool) // GetStructFieldOK2 traverses the parent struct to retrieve a specific field denoted by the provided namespace // in the param and returns the field, field kind, if it's a nullable type and whether is was successful in retrieving // the field at all. // // NOTE: when not successful ok will be false, this can happen when a nested struct is nil and so the field // could not be retrieved because it didn't exist. GetStructFieldOK2() (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ool, bool) // G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2 is the same as GetStructFieldOK except that it accepts the parent struct to start looking for // the field and namespace allowing more extensibility for validators. G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2(val reflect.Value, namespace string) (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ool, bool) } var _ FieldLevel = new(validate) // Field returns current field for validation func (v *validate) Field() reflect.Value { return v.flField } // FieldName returns the field's name with the tag // name taking precedence over the fields actual name. func (v *validate) FieldName() string { return v.cf.altName } // GetTag returns the current validations tag name func (v *validate) GetTag() string { return v.ct.tag } // StructFieldName returns the struct field's name func (v *validate) StructFieldName() string { return v.cf.name } // Param returns param for validation against current field func (v *validate) Param() string { return v.ct.param } // GetStructFieldOK returns Param returns param for validation against current field // // Deprecated: Use GetStructFieldOK2() instead which also return if the value is nullable. func (v *validate) GetStructFieldOK() (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ool) { current, kind, _, found := v.getStructFieldOKInternal(v.slflParent, v.ct.param) return current, kind, found } // GetStructFieldOKAdvanced is the same as GetStructFieldOK except that it accepts the parent struct to start looking for // the field and namespace allowing more extensibility for validators. // // Deprecated: Use G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2() instead which also return if the value is nullable. func (v *validate) GetStructFieldOKAdvanced(val reflect.Value, namespace string) (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ool) { current, kind, _, found := v.G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2(val, namespace) return current, kind, found } // GetStructFieldOK2 returns Param returns param for validation against current field func (v *validate) GetStructFieldOK2() (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ool, bool) { return v.getStructFieldOKInternal(v.slflParent, v.ct.param) } // G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2 is the same as GetStructFieldOK except that it accepts the parent struct to start looking for // the field and namespace allowing more extensibility for validators. func (v *validate) GetStructFieldOKAdvanced2(val reflect.Value, namespace string) (reflect.Value, reflect.Kind, bool, bool) { return v.getStructFieldOKInternal(val, namespace) }
